Job Description

GENERAL DESCRIPTION
: An Aquatic Swim Instructor employed with the Sunset Empire Park and Recreation District is responsible for leading swimming instructional activities in and around the District's swimming pools. Instruct individuals so that they develop the skills to participate safely in a variety of aquatic activities.
SUPERVISION RECEIVED
This position comes under the direct supervision of the Aquatic Site Supervisor of the District or an individual assigned by the Aquatic Manager to supervise the duties of the Aquatic Swim Instructor. An Aquatic Swim Instructor is responsible for following and carrying out all of the workplace expectations and policies of the Sunset Empire Park and Recreation District.
SUPERVISION EXERCISED
In general, an Aquatic Swim Instructor does not supervise other Aquatic Swim Instructors or staff members. However, an Aquatic Swim Instructor may be assigned the responsibility of supervising Aquatic Swim Instructors or volunteers assisting in the organization and implementation of swimming instruction.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ES
: Prepare instructional objectives and lesson plans for each instructional period. Arrive at least fifteen (15) minutes prior to the start of the instructional period to prepare for class. Supervise the activities participants to ensure their welfare during the period prior to, during, and immediately after the period of instruction. Conduct aquatic instructional activities maintaining an atmosphere emphasizing attainable goals, security, safety, and a positive learning environment. Be present all of the time the instructional class is in the pool. Maintain an atmosphere emphasizing attainable goals, security, and a positive learning environment. Administer first aid in the event of injury. Supervise the activities of swimmers or participants to ensure that rules and regulations are observed and hazards to safety are not created. Successfully and positively perform within work team dynamics. Attend in-service training specific to aquatic instruction or other training as specified by the Aquatics Manager. Assist in the cleaning and maintaining of the pool and related areas and facilities. Instructors should keep their areas neat and clean. Perform other duties as may be assigned by the Aquatics Manager of the District, or an assigned supervisor.
QUALIFICATIONS
Knowledge of:
District's aquatics program in its entirety in order to be able to answer inquiries of parents and others in an informed manner. The various swimming strokes taught in the Districts Swim Lesson Program.
Ability to:
Demonstrate the skill or stroke being taught. Use proper support and manual manipulation techniques. Pass a pre-employment drug test, and random tests thereafter.
EXPERIENCE & TRAINING
Any equivalent combination of education, experience and training that would likely provide the applicant with the required knowledge, skills and abilities to perform the above-described. Successful completion of SEPRD's Swim Lesson Task Book. Completion of American Red Cross Water Safety Instructor Course within 1 year of hire or turning 16 years of age. USA Swimming Coaching Certification Level 1, 2 & 3 is strongly recommended. CPR/AED and First Aid within 1 year of hire.
PHYSICAL SKILLS
While performing the duties of this position, the Aquatic Swim Instructor is frequently required to sit, stand, stoop, kneel, reach and manipulate objects, tools or controls. The position requires mobility. Manual dexterity and coordination are required over 50% of the work period. The position may require the occasional lifting of objects weighing up to 50 lbs.
